Clutch adjustment on cable reel

I took my cable reel out and apart to check all connections and they were all good. It clutch seems week as it clicks in by pass more than it reels the cord. I called the mfg. and was told to take the plastic cover off the side ( about 6 screws) then take the motor assembly off ( 3 screws). Bend the metal so it pushes harder on the plastic gear. I took the metal tab off ( 1 screw) to bend it. Put it back together and it works better. Don’t forget to disconnect power and the 12 v. I pulled the bottom wire off the thermal breaker for the 12v
